GAME 1: POSITIONAL PLAY. Setup: 5v5 in your team shape ensuring triangles and diamonds to combine. In our example, White is the attacking team and plays 1-2-3 (CB, CM x 2, RW, ST, LW). Black is the defending team and plays 3-1-0 + a goalkeeper. The White team's shape would be applicable to a 3-2-3 (9v9) or 3-4-3 (11v11).

Give-and-Go Pattern. First I teach the player the pattern where the defender passes to the attacker. Once the attacker touches the ball the defender moves to pressure him. The attacker dribbles at the defender. The wall passer moves onto the shoulder of the defender to set-up the give-and-go to beat the defender.

How the drill works: set up your cones 7 yards apart from each other. 1 player will start with the ball on 1 cone (player 1), with the other 2 players waiting on the opposite cone (players 2 and 3). Player 1 will throw the ball in the air toward players 2 and 3. Players 2 and 3 will then compete to win the header.

Shooting Drill Set Up: Spread between 1 and 8 'feeder' players around the edge of the 18-yard area, each with at least 2 soccer balls at their feet (if you only have one feeder, they should move around the 18-yard area varying their position for each play) Goalkeeper starts in the goal. 2 strikers and 2 defenders all start inside the 18.
